Stem cells are a novel population of cells current in all stages of lifestyle that possess the ability to self-renew and differentiate into several cell lineages. These cells are essential mediators in the development of neonates and in restorative processes right after injury or disease as They're the source from which particular cell types inside of differentiated tissues and organs are derived.one Within the neonate phase of everyday living stem cells serve to differentiate and proliferate into the multitude of cell forms and lineages expected for continuing development, though in adults their Key position is regenerative and restorative in character.2 Stem cells have exceptional Attributes that set them other than terminally differentiated cells allowing for their precise physiological roles. The flexibility of stem cells to differentiate into various cell forms is termed potency, and stem cells can be classified by their prospective for differentiation and by their origin.

The process of extracting the blood is very simple and will involve a venipuncture accompanied by drainage into a sterile anti-coagulant-loaded blood bag. It is actually then cryopreserved and saved in liquid nitrogen. There are actually A good number of benefits to employing umbilical cord stem cells as an alternative to stem cells drawn from Older people. Certainly one of the most significant Positive aspects would be that the cells are more immature which means that there is a reduce potential for rejection right after implantation in a number and would bring about lowered costs of graft-compared to-host ailment. Additionally they can differentiate into an exceedingly wide range of tissues. As an example, in comparison with bone marrow stem cells or mobilized peripheral blood, umbilical cord blood stem cells Use a higher repopulating capacity.

In 2006, Shinya Yamanaka's staff in Kyoto, Japan converted fibroblasts into pluripotent stem cells by modifying the expression of only four genes. The feat represents the origin of induced pluripotent stem cells, generally known as iPS cells.[seven]
